Output d331a3ef2296bc01aa708080bdea00cb213b8fbe424e19925121216f366a91df:0

value
50990873
script pubkey
OP_0 OP_PUSHBYTES_20 94306112a1adbb9b72d85be0c454921a38b4224f
address
bc1qjscxzy4p4kaekukct0svg4yjrgutggj0vurltw
transaction
d331a3ef2296bc01aa708080bdea00cb213b8fbe424e19925121216f366a91df
confirmations
2485
spent
true